It helps shorten the quality control and measurement time.
Just press a button to transmit measurement data.
The measured value is sent simply by pressing a button after measurement is complete.
As a transceiver is embedded in the caliper body, no cable is needed.
The standardly equipped software can generate, from the measurement data, the average value, standard deviation, and pass/fail judgments.
The receiver is a USB type which can be connected to a computer with a single touch. (1 caliper unit is included)
[USB Receiver]
· Model: USB-K1
· Frequency band: 2.4 GHz low power radio
· Power Source: Supplied from USB Terminal
· Reception confirmation: LED lights up when receiving
· Operating temperature range: 0°C – +40°C
· Operating humidity range: 70% and below relative humidity
· Mass: 10 g
· Dimensions: 27 X 50.6 X 13 mm
